Nancy, I can picture just a large wooden cutting board, attached to the front of your sink cabinet with the kind of hardware that holds a table leaf up, or just hinges attached again to the front of the sink, with a folding leg to hold up the front. If the lip of the counter extends far out enough, you could use a pair of "C" clamps to hold the board on the counter top, and be able to just unscrew them to store the board. Another possibility, have a table built the same hight as the kitchen table, and have a small bar type sink installed. It could be used a spray bottle full of water, or maybe connected to the plumbing like a portable dishwasher, with a connector to the faucet, and a bucket under the drain to catch the "droppings. This could use the kitchen chairs. The previous cutting board could use barstools with a back. Another more expensive idea, is to have the counter top replaced with one with an extended front.
